According to Android Pollice, Google has expanded navigation for Google Maps to 10 additional countries. For the most part, these countries include ones in Africa, the Caribbean islands and South America. With the addition of of these 20 countries, this brings the number of countries shown in Google Maps up to an impressive 104.
Google Maps is sitting pretty as the fifth most popular mobile app in the US according to comScore. Of course, this doesn’t mean that Google Maps is king, as some markets state that Google Maps competitor, Apple Maps, have taken traffic and share from Google among iPhone users.
